Course Learning Outcomes

Order Course Learning Outcomes
LO01 The student explains the concept of training and basic principles.
LO02 The student determines the relationships between training and performance.
LO03 The student analyzes load and rest relationships in athletics training.
LO04 The students apply speed, mobility and coordination training.
LO05 The student knows how to warm up.
LO06 The student does stretching.
LO07 The student explains the cool down after training.
LO08 The student analyzes the types of recovery and recovery.

Week Plan

Week Topic Preparation Methods
1 Training concept and types Source reading, Preliminary, research Repetition
2 Basic concepts of speed training Source reading, Preliminary, research Repetition
3 Muscle fiber types and energy sources Source reading, Preliminary, research Repetition
4 The effects of speed Source reading, Preliminary, research Repetition
5 Speed training methods Source reading, Preliminary, research Repetition
6 Mobility training concepts and principles Source reading, Preliminary, research Repetition
7 Mobility training methods Source reading, Preliminary, research Repetition
8 Basic concepts and principles of coordination training Source reading, Preliminary, research Repetition
9 Mid-term exam Source reading, Preliminary, research Repetition
10 Coordination training methods Source reading, Preliminary, research Repetition
11 Preparation and competition period speed, mobility and coordination Source reading, Preliminary, research Repetition
12 Adaptation of training practices in different settings Source reading, Preliminary, research Repetition
13 Foarm, Peaking, Supercompensatio and overtraining Source reading, Preliminary, research Repetition
14 Types of recovery and recovery Source reading, Preliminary, research Repetition
15 General review Source reading, Preliminary, research Repetition
